Leaving is a timing problem. Arriving is a finding problem.
An airport trip is not one journey booked twice. The thing that goes wrong on the way out is not the thing that goes wrong on the way in, and Topsy treats them separately.
- Heading to the airport
- The risk is the Accra road between you and the terminal. Schedule the pickup for a time that leaves room for it, and the search for a driver starts ten minutes before that time rather than at it.
- Landing at the airport
- The risk is finding each other in a crowded forecourt. Book with the terminal and the flight reference attached, so the trip carries which flight it belongs to instead of a guess at a time.
- Sending somebody else
- A trip can be shared with whoever is waiting at either end, so they can see the car, the plate and where it has got to without ringing you mid-flight.
- Doing it for a company
- Airport runs for staff, clients and visitors can be raised against a Topsy Business account and billed to the company, including for a guest who has no Topsy account at all.
Booking ahead, step by step
-
Set both ends of the trip
Pickup and drop-off, plus any stop you need on the way. The route is measured from those points, so the fare reflects the trip you are actually taking.
-
Choose the time instead of now
A scheduled trip takes a date and time in the future rather than looking for a driver immediately. That is the whole point of booking an airport run the night before.
-
Pick the vehicle for the luggage
Every option available on your route is priced at once, with how many people it seats. Two people with three suitcases is a different booking from one person with a laptop bag.
-
Add what the driver needs to know
Booking in the Topsy app lets you attach the terminal and the flight reference to the trip. On the website you can leave pickup notes and gate information, which is what a driver reads when they are trying to find you at a barrier.
-
The search starts ten minutes out
Topsy begins looking for a driver ten minutes before your scheduled pickup time. You are not holding a car hostage for the hours in between, and you are not starting from scratch at the moment you need to leave.

Pick for the bags, not just the people
The most common airport mistake on any ride app is booking for the number of passengers and forgetting the number of cases. The seat count is shown against every option before you choose.
These are the options currently offered in Accra. Which ones appear depends on your route and on what is available at the time.
- Okada
- One passenger on a motorbike. Quick through traffic, and the wrong answer for a suitcase.
- Economy
- An everyday saloon car, seating four.
- Comfort
- Newer cars with air conditioning, seating four.
- Premium
- Top-rated drivers in premium cars, seating four.
- XL
- Room for six and their luggage. This is usually the airport answer for a family.

Before you book
How far ahead can I schedule?
Any time in the future. The search for a driver starts ten minutes before the pickup time you set, so the booking sits quietly until then.
Can I attach my flight number?
Terminal and flight reference are attached to the booking in the Topsy app. On the website the booking carries pickup notes and gate information instead, which is what the driver reads when they arrive.
What does an airport ride cost?
It is priced from the route like any other trip, and the fare is shown before you confirm. On the website that quote is held for ten minutes while you decide, and re-priced in front of you if it lapses.
What if my flight is delayed?
Cancel the scheduled trip and book the new time. Cancelling before a driver is on the way costs nothing, and the search only begins ten minutes ahead of your pickup.
Can somebody meet me who does not have the app?
Yes. Share the trip link with them and they can follow the car, the plate and its position without an account. The link expires on its own.
Can my company pay for it?
Yes. Airport runs raised on a Topsy Business account are billed to the company, including trips booked for a client or visitor with no Topsy account.
